Sony IMX541 · 20.4MP 1.1" global-shutter CMOS image sensor
IMX541 Sensor Specifications & Compatible M12 and C-Mount Lenses
IMX541 is a Sony 1.1-inch global-shutter CMOS image sensor in the Pregius S machine-vision family, with a square 4512x4512 (20.4MP) array on 2.74um pixels running at 42 fps over SLVS-EC. Its symmetric format suits alignment and metrology applications. Its 17.48 mm image circle sits beyond M12 Lens coverage, so the C-Mount Lenses in the table below carry it, each with its calculated horizontal, vertical, and diagonal field of view.

Lens selection for the IMX541 with calculated field of view
Each field of view below is calculated for the IMX541 active area (12.36 × 12.36 mm) from Commonlands’ per-lens field-of-view data, which reflects each lens’s real distortion rather than a focal-length-only estimate. Alongside the horizontal, vertical, and diagonal field of view, each row lists focal length, mount, aperture (F#), and coverage. Follow the product links for distortion, ingress protection, dimensions, and resolution specifications. Coverage compares the lens image circle with the 17.48 mm sensor diagonal. Entries marked Circular image do not cover the full diagonal; part of the sensor lies outside the image circle. Run working-distance and object-size numbers through the field of view calculator.

Covers in the table means the lens image circle is at least as large as the 17.48 mm sensor diagonal. Confirm corner illumination and MTF at your aperture, wavelength, and working distance. A complete circular fisheye image fits inside the sensor only when its diameter is no larger than the sensor's short side. Need a focal length or coverage that is not listed here? How to choose a lens for the IMX541
Start from the field of view and working distance your application needs. Confirm that the lens image circle covers the active sensor diagonal and that the mount provides the required focus travel and rear clearance. A lens megapixel rating alone does not establish resolution on this sensor. Compare measured MTF at the spatial frequencies your task needs, at the intended aperture, wavelength, distance, and field position, accounting for the 2.74 µm pixel pitch. What is the IMX541 sensor size?
The IMX541 is a 1.1" format sensor with a 12.36 × 12.36 mm active area and a 17.48 mm diagonal, built on 2.74 µm pixels at 4512x4512 resolution.
